Navigating the Complexities of PTSD and Autism Spectrum Disorder
As scientific interest grows in the realm of mental health, particular attention has been given to the overlap and distinctions between Post-Traumatic Stress Disorder (PTSD) and Autism Spectrum Disorder (ASD). Both conditions involve significant challenges in emotional processing, social interaction, and behavior, but stem from fundamentally different origins and require distinct approaches to diagnosis and treatment. This exploration seeks to demystify the nuances of PTSD and autism — particularly focusing on how trauma impacts individuals with autism, how symptoms can intersect, and how interventions such as Applied Behavior Analysis (ABA) therapy support this population.
Individuals with Autism Spectrum Disorder (ASD) face a heightened risk of experiencing traumatic events. Core features of ASD such as social naiveté, difficulties in communication, and impairments in social cognition increase vulnerability to maltreatment, abuse, and social manipulation. These challenges raise the likelihood of encountering potentially traumatic situations more often than their neurotypical peers.
Research consistently shows that autistic individuals have higher rates of Post-Traumatic Stress Disorder (PTSD) when compared to the general population. The compounded effect of emotional regulation deficits, hypersensitivity to stress, and reactive nervous system functioning may predispose them to developing PTSD symptoms, including intrusive memories, nightmares, and emotional numbness.
In recent years, scientific interest in trauma experiences within the ASD population has surged. Numerous studies have highlighted increased vulnerability and prevalence rates, pointing towards the need for focused assessment and tailored interventions. Though precise prevalence rates vary, many individuals with autism report experiencing PTSD during their lifetime, underscoring the importance of recognizing trauma's impact in this group.
Autism Spectrum Disorder (ASD) is characterized by neurological differences present from birth, which influence behavior and development. Individuals with ASD typically show persistent and predictable behaviors such as repetitive actions and a strong insistence on sameness. These neurodevelopmental traits also affect sensory processing, leading to hypersensitivities to stimuli from the environment.
People with ASD experience significant challenges in social communication and interaction. These difficulties often include trouble with verbal and nonverbal communication, understanding figurative language, and engaging in typical social reciprocity. Social withdrawal in ASD is intrinsic and longstanding, differing from trauma-induced withdrawal which stems from fear or anxiety.
A crucial cognitive characteristic of ASD is an impaired theory of mind, which is the ability to understand other people’s thoughts, feelings, and intentions. Alongside this, deficits in cognitive flexibility make it hard for individuals to adapt to change or shift perspectives. These limitations impact emotional understanding and processing.
The combination of social naiveté, difficulties in communication, and challenges in social cognition heighten the risk of encountering traumatic experiences such as abuse and victimization. Additionally, impaired theory of mind and reduced cognitive flexibility interfere with processing traumatic memories, increasing the likelihood of developing post-traumatic stress disorder (PTSD). Core ASD symptoms can thus intensify the impact of trauma by exacerbating difficulties in emotional regulation and social support utilization.
Core ASD Characteristics | Description | Impact on Trauma Susceptibility |
---|---|---|
Neurological differences | Present from birth; affect sensory and behavioral regulation | Heightens stress response and sensory overload |
Communication deficits | Challenges in verbal/nonverbal cues and language comprehension | Increased social isolation and vulnerability to misunderstanding |
Social interaction issues | Difficulty engaging in typical social exchanges | Raises risk of social manipulation and abuse |
Theory of mind impairments | Difficulty reading others’ emotions and intentions | Limits trauma processing and support-seeking |
Cognitive inflexibility | Rigid thinking and routines | Hampers adaptation to trauma and recovery processes |
Traumatic experiences can significantly impair communication abilities in individuals with Autism Spectrum Disorder (ASD). While ASD inherently involves early-onset challenges in speech development and understanding nonverbal cues, trauma can cause regression or selective mutism triggered by anxiety. This added layer may lead to increased difficulty expressing needs or feelings, complicating interactions with caregivers and peers.
Social communication deficits are a core feature of ASD; however, trauma amplifies these challenges. Trauma often leads to social withdrawal stemming from fear, distrust, and anxiety. In ASD, these social difficulties become more pronounced after trauma exposure, potentially exacerbating isolation and impairing the development of peer relationships.
In addition to communication and social interaction, trauma negatively impacts motor skills in children and youth with ASD. This can manifest as increased motor coordination issues or deterioration in previously acquired motor abilities, which further hinders daily functioning and adaptive behavior development.
Both ASD and trauma influence emotional experiences, but trauma adds complexity to emotion processing deficits common in ASD. Individuals with autism may already have difficulty recognizing and regulating emotions, and trauma can intensify symptoms such as intrusive memories or hypervigilance. Emotional responses after trauma are frequently linked to specific triggers, compounding existing challenges in understanding and managing emotions.
This interaction between trauma and the cognitive-emotional profile of ASD calls for specialized intervention approaches that address these overlapping difficulties to support improved communication, social engagement, motor skills, and emotional regulation.
ASD is a neurological condition characterized by differences present from birth. It involves persistent and predictable behaviors such as repetitive actions, insistence on sameness, and intrinsic social communication challenges. These features arise due to neurodiversity rather than as a reaction to any event.
In contrast, PTSD develops following exposure to traumatic incidents like abuse, neglect, or significant life changes. Symptoms include intrusive memories, nightmares, hypervigilance, and emotional numbness. PTSD is acquired rather than congenital, triggered by specific traumatic experiences.
Individuals with ASD show unique social communication deficits, emotion recognition difficulties, and rigid behaviors linked to their neurodevelopmental profile. Emotional responses may be intense but are often disconnected from immediate situations.
PTSD-related emotional reactions are usually tied to trauma reminders and specific triggers. Trauma can also lead to regressive communication, selective mutism, and behaviors aimed at avoiding distressing stimuli, unlike the early-onset and stable communication differences seen in ASD.
Social withdrawal in PTSD typically comes from fear, distrust, and anxiety after trauma exposure. In ASD, social challenges and withdrawal stem from inherent differences in social cognition and communication style that are lifelong and not trauma-induced.
Understanding these fundamental differences helps clinicians provide appropriate diagnoses and tailored interventions for individuals exhibiting overlapping symptoms of ASD and PTSD.
Trauma in autistic individuals often presents through behaviors such as hypervigilance, nightmares, and avoidance. These behaviors can arise after specific traumatic incidents like abuse, neglect, or significant life changes. Hypervigilance involves an increased state of alertness to potential threats, often leading to anxiety and difficulty relaxing.
Nightmares and sleep disturbances are common, reflecting intrusive traumatic memories. Avoidance behaviors include steering clear of reminders linked to trauma, which can severely impact daily functioning.
In individuals with autism, trauma can lead to noticeable new behavioral challenges. Parents and caregivers might observe increased agitation, irritability, or regression in previously learned skills. A sudden rise in behavioral outbursts or withdrawal may signal distress related to trauma.
Autistic individuals experiencing trauma might exhibit heightened repetitive behaviors. These could include repetitive movements, rituals, or insistence on sameness, potentially serving as coping mechanisms to manage overwhelming stress or emotional turmoil.
Internally, trauma manifests as intrusive thoughts and emotional distress. Autistic individuals may experience recurrent distressing memories or nightmares about traumatic events. Emotional reactions might be intense and sometimes appear disconnected from the current situation due to difficulties in emotional processing.
Recognizing these behavioral and internal indicators is crucial for early trauma identification and intervention in autistic individuals, helping tailor support that addresses both their ASD-related needs and trauma-related symptoms.
Diagnosing PTSD within the autism population presents unique challenges due to several factors. First, there is a lack of trauma assessment tools specifically validated for individuals with ASD. This absence makes it harder to accurately identify PTSD symptoms that may manifest differently than in the general population.
Symptoms of PTSD often overlap with characteristics of ASD, such as communication difficulties, social withdrawal, and behavioral changes. For example, increased repetitive behaviors or social communication deterioration can indicate trauma but also align with ASD core features. This symptom complexity requires careful interpretation to avoid misdiagnosis.
Given these diagnostic difficulties, professional evaluations by trained psychologists, pediatricians, or psychiatrists are essential. Such comprehensive assessments review trauma history, symptom presentation, and co-occurring conditions. This thorough approach helps differentiate PTSD from autism-related behaviors and ensures appropriate treatment planning.
Individuals with ASD often have co-occurring conditions like anxiety, mood disorders, or ADHD, which can mask or mimic PTSD symptoms. This complicates trauma assessment further, emphasizing the need for specialists to consider the full clinical picture when diagnosing PTSD within this population.
Research shows that the current DSM-5 criteria for diagnosing post-traumatic stress disorder (PTSD) can be validly applied to individuals with autism spectrum disorder (ASD). Despite differences in communication styles and cognitive profiles, the core PTSD symptoms such as intrusive memories, nightmares, and hypervigilance are identifiable in people with ASD.
Empirical studies indicate higher rates of PTSD in individuals with ASD compared to the general population, affirming that PTSD diagnosis using DSM-5 criteria is meaningful. Adaptations in assessment methods have demonstrated that trauma symptoms can be distinguished from autism-specific behaviors, allowing clinicians to diagnose PTSD accurately. Moreover, research underscores the risk of trauma due to vulnerability derived from ASD traits like social naiveté and emotion processing difficulties.
Clinicians must recognize that PTSD can coexist with autism and may require tailored approaches in evaluation. Utilizing caregiver input and visual tools can improve assessment accuracy. Identifying trauma symptoms alongside ASD traits is crucial, as timely and accurate diagnosis enables effective intervention with adapted trauma-focused therapies. This confirms the clinical importance of applying DSM-5 criteria thoughtfully in this unique population.
Individuals with autism spectrum disorder (ASD) often exhibit heightened stress responsivity. This means that their nervous systems react more intensely to stressors compared to neurotypical individuals. This amplified stress response can lead to greater emotional and behavioral difficulties when faced with traumatic events, making ASD individuals more vulnerable to trauma.
Research indicates that people with ASD may have elevated cortisol levels, a hormone released during stress. High cortisol can affect brain function, particularly areas involved in emotion regulation and memory processing. This hormonal imbalance can exacerbate trauma reactions, potentially contributing to symptoms commonly observed in post-traumatic stress disorder (PTSD).
Emotion regulation deficits are common in ASD and involve difficulty managing and responding to emotional experiences appropriately. These deficits can intensify trauma responses by impairing the individual's ability to cope with distressing memories or triggers, leading to intensified symptoms such as anxiety, irritability, and social withdrawal.
The combination of heightened stress responsivity, increased cortisol levels, and emotion regulation challenges creates a neurobiological environment that predisposes individuals with ASD to more severe reactions to trauma. This can result in a higher likelihood of developing post-traumatic stress disorder (PTSD) and more complex trauma symptomatology.
Table: Neurobiological Factors in ASD and Trauma
Factor | Description | Impact on Trauma Response |
---|---|---|
Heightened Stress Responsivity | Overreactive nervous system to stress | Intensifies emotional and behavioral reactions |
Increased Cortisol Levels | Elevated stress hormone affecting brain areas | Impairs emotional regulation and memory management |
Emotion Regulation Deficits | Challenges in managing emotional experiences | Leads to difficulty coping with trauma symptoms |
Predisposition to Severe Trauma Reactions | Combined neurobiological vulnerabilities | Increases risk and severity of PTSD in individuals with ASD |
Trauma-Focused Cognitive Behavioral Therapy (TF-CBT) has been recognized as an effective approach to treating PTSD symptoms. For individuals with autism spectrum disorder (ASD), TF-CBT requires specific modifications to address communication, cognitive, and social challenges typical of ASD. These adaptations help make the therapy more accessible, understandable, and beneficial for autistic clients.
To accommodate differences in communication and learning styles, therapists incorporate visual aids like pictures, diagrams, and drawings during sessions. Social stories, which explain social situations and expected behaviors through simple narratives, are also used to help clients understand trauma concepts and therapy procedures. These tools support clearer communication and reduce anxiety by providing predictable, concrete information.
Active involvement of caregivers is crucial in TF-CBT for autistic individuals. Caregivers provide important insight into their child's behaviors and help reinforce skills learned in therapy outside sessions. They also assist in creating a supportive environment that fosters safety and emotional regulation, which are essential for trauma recovery.
Therapists simplify the language used during sessions to ensure comprehension. Clear, concrete wording is preferred over abstract or figurative language to accommodate difficulties that some autistic individuals face with figurative speech and complex instructions. This fosters better engagement and understanding of therapeutic content.
Exposure exercises and trauma narratives are adapted by incorporating concrete, visual, or play-based methods to suit the client's processing style. For example, the trauma narrative might be created through drawings or role-play rather than verbal recounting alone. Therapy also addresses core ASD symptoms such as insistence on sameness, enhancing comfort and effectiveness.
These adaptations optimize TF-CBT for autistic clients, providing individualized support that acknowledges their unique strengths and challenges while addressing PTSD symptoms effectively.
Applied Behavior Analysis (ABA) therapy is a science-based intervention grounded in learning theory, particularly operant conditioning. It focuses on increasing positive, helpful behaviors—such as communication, social interaction, attention, and academic skills—while reducing behaviors that may be harmful or disruptive.
ABA is built on the principle that behavior is influenced by its consequences. The therapy employs the Antecedent-Behavior-Consequence (ABC) model to analyze and modify behavior. This model examines what happens before a behavior (antecedent), the behavior itself, and what happens after (consequence) to better understand and influence behavior patterns.

Applied Behavior Analysis (ABA) therapy employs a variety of techniques designed to teach essential skills and manage behaviors in individuals with autism spectrum disorder (ASD). One of the foundational methods is Discrete Trial Training (DTT), which breaks down skills into small, manageable steps and teaches them through repeated trials with clear prompts and reinforcements.
Another approach is Natural Environment Training, which involves teaching skills in the settings where they naturally occur, like home or school, fostering generalization of learning. Behavior chaining builds complex behaviors by linking together simpler ones learned separately.
To encourage skill acquisition, therapists use prompting and fading strategies—starting with more assistance and gradually reducing support as the individual gains independence. ABA also incorporates behavior reduction strategies such as extinction (ignoring unwanted behaviors) and redirection to discourage negative or harmful actions.
Central to ABA is reinforcement. Both positive reinforcement, like giving a reward when a desirable behavior occurs, and negative reinforcement, removing an unpleasant stimulus, motivate behavior change. Visual supports, including modeling, video modeling, charts, and verbal prompts, play a crucial role, especially for individuals with challenges in language or communication. These help clarify expectations and make abstract concepts more concrete.
Additional techniques include behavior contracts (agreements outlining behavioral goals), script fading (gradually reducing reliance on scripted dialogues), and social skills training using role-playing and imitation. These methods are always tailored to individual needs, with therapists continuously collecting data to monitor progress and adjust interventions.
Through this diverse set of strategies, ABA therapy provides structured and flexible support to help individuals with ASD develop adaptive behaviors and thrive in daily life.
Applied Behavior Analysis (ABA) therapy stands as the gold standard in interventions for individuals with autism, supported by extensive scientific research. Studies consistently show that ABA contributes significantly to improvements in communication abilities, social skills, and adaptive behaviors essential for daily functioning.
Individualized and intensive ABA programs create the most profound impact. These tailored approaches use reinforcement, skill modeling, and naturalistic teaching strategies to address each person's unique needs, leading to measurable gains in social interaction and emotional regulation. Early implementation of ABA has been linked to marked increases in language development, enabling participants to communicate more effectively.
In addition to fostering communication and social interaction, ABA therapy has been shown to reduce problematic behaviors frequently observed in autism spectrum disorder (ASD), such as repetitive actions or aggression. By targeting such behaviors, ABA not only supports behavior reduction but also promotes greater independence, equipping individuals to better navigate everyday life challenges.
Moreover, the research highlights the importance of consistency and intensity in ABA interventions. Programs delivered over extended periods with high frequency tend to yield stronger and more durable outcomes. While some limitations and individual variability exist, ABA remains one of the most empirically validated and widely used therapeutic approaches for enhancing the quality of life in children and adults with autism.

Caregivers play an essential role in the therapeutic process for individuals with autism spectrum disorder (ASD) who have experienced trauma. Their active involvement helps tailor interventions like Trauma-Focused Cognitive Behavioral Therapy (TF-CBT) to the unique needs of the individual, ensuring communication challenges and cognitive differences are accommodated. Caregivers provide vital insights about behavioral changes, assist with homework between sessions, and help reinforce strategies learned in therapy.
Visual supports such as visual schedules and social stories are critical tools used by caregivers and therapists to help individuals with ASD navigate changes and understand trauma-related therapy tasks. These supports provide clear, predictable structures which reduce anxiety and improve comprehension. Social stories guide individuals through unfamiliar emotional scenarios or behaviors linked to trauma, promoting safer responses and easing transitions.
Caregivers help generalize new skills acquired in therapy across different environments — home, school, and community settings. By consistently reinforcing coping strategies and adaptive behaviors, they ensure that therapeutic gains are maintained and integrated into daily life. This consistent reinforcement is especially important given the challenges individuals with ASD face in transferring skills.
A safe and attuned environment is vital for trauma recovery in ASD. Caregivers foster this by recognizing triggers, providing emotional support, and maintaining routines that help reduce sensory overload and stress. Their understanding and responsiveness contribute significantly to reducing hypervigilance and distress symptoms, facilitating emotional regulation and healing.
Together, these caregiver-driven strategies form a supportive framework that addresses both the complexities of autism and trauma, enhancing therapeutic outcomes and daily functioning.
Despite the growing understanding of trauma in individuals with autism spectrum disorder (ASD), a significant research gap exists in the development of validated trauma assessment tools tailored for this population. Presently, clinicians rely mainly on general PTSD assessment methods, which often miss subtleties related to ASD characteristics like communication differences and repetitive behaviors that can mask trauma symptoms.
Research supports the modification of existing evidence-based trauma treatments, especially Trauma-Focused Cognitive Behavioral Therapy (TF-CBT), to better suit individuals with autism. These adaptations include using visual aids, social stories, drawings, and simplified language to address ASD-related communication and cognitive challenges. Caregiver involvement and strategies for generalizing skills to various settings are integral components. However, larger empirical studies are required to firmly establish the efficacy of these adaptations.
The intersection of ASD and trauma highlights the need for joint efforts between specialists in neurodevelopmental disorders and trauma psychology. Collaborative research can foster the sharing of clinical insights, promote the design of specialized interventions, and advance comprehensive care models that address both ASD core features and trauma-related issues effectively.
Longitudinal research is essential to understand the lasting impact of trauma interventions adapted for ASD and to tailor these therapies further based on individual profiles. This direction aims to improve outcomes by integrating supports for emotion regulation, sensory sensitivities, and communication differences, creating personalized treatment pathways that enhance quality of life for those affected.
These future research avenues emphasize a more nuanced approach to trauma in autism, encouraging innovation in assessment, therapy, and interdisciplinary collaboration.
